在网站运维和域名管理中,快速准确地获取虚拟主机IP地址是每个站长必备的基础技能。无论是进行服务器迁移、排查网络问题,还是设置DNS解析,掌握IP查询方法都能事半功倍。本文将详细介绍五种主流查询方式,并针对不同场景给出专业建议。
为什么需要查询虚拟主机IP?
当网站出现访问异常时,首先需要确认的就是服务器IP是否正常。2025年最新统计显示,超过60%的域名解析问题都与IP地址配置错误有关。此外,在以下场景中IP查询尤为重要:
- 更换CDN服务商时需验证源站IP
- 设置SSL证书需要绑定正确IP
- 排查DDoS攻击需要定位流量来源
方法一:通过Ping命令快速获取
Windows和Mac用户均可使用系统自带的终端工具:
- 按下Win+R输入cmd(Mac打开终端)
- 输入命令:
ping yourdomain.com
- 结果首行显示的"[]"内即为IP地址
注意:部分主机商启用了禁ping防护,此时会显示请求超时
操作系统 | 命令示例 | 结果解读 |
---|---|---|
Windows | ping baidu.com | 回复自220.181.38.148 |
macOS | ping -c 4 google.com | 64字节来自142.250.190.110 |
方法二:DNS解析工具进阶查询
当需要获取更全面的IP信息时,推荐使用专业工具:
- nslookup(跨平台支持):
bash复制
nslookup -type=A example.com
- dig命令(Linux/Mac首选):
bash复制
dig +short example.com
- 在线工具(无需安装):
全球DNS查询平台如whatsmydns.net,可同时检测不同地区的解析结果
个人建议:网络工程师更推荐dig命令,因其能显示TTL等关键参数
方法三:主机控制面板直查
主流虚拟主机服务商都在后台集成了IP查询功能:
- cPanel:在"统计信息"板块查看"共享IP地址"
- Plesk:通过"网站与域名"查看服务器IP
- 阿里云/腾讯云:实例详情页直接显示弹性公网IP
特殊场景:云服务器通常有内网IP和外网IP之分,务必区分使用场景
方法四:邮件溯源法
如果主机绑定了邮件服务,可通过邮件头信息反查:
- 在收件箱打开任意来自该域名的邮件
- 查看原始邮件(Gmail点击"显示原始邮件")
- 搜索"Received: from"字段链
此方法尤其适合排查伪造发件人的钓鱼邮件
方法五:WHOIS数据库查询
全球域名注册信息库保存着历史IP记录:
bash复制whois example.com | grep "Name Server"
但需要注意:
- 新注册域名可能有48小时缓存期
- 部分注册商启用隐私保护会隐藏真实IP
- 历史记录可通过SecurityTrails等平台追溯
关于动态IP的特殊处理
随着IPv6的普及,2025年已有30%的虚拟主机采用动态IP分配。这种情况下建议:
- 使用DDNS(动态域名解析)服务
- 配置CNAME记录替代A记录
- 云服务商API实时获取最新IP
行业观察:AWS Lightsail等产品现在提供静态IP绑定功能,月费仅需3美元
安全防护建议
查询IP时务必注意:
- 避免在公共网络使用未加密的DNS查询
- 企业用户建议部署DNSSEC防护
- 定期检查SPF记录防止IP被冒用
最新研究显示,未加密的DNS查询导致的信息泄露事件在2025年同比增加了17%
掌握这些技巧后,无论是个人博客还是企业官网,都能快速定位并管理服务器IP地址。记住,在CDN和云服务普及的今天,实际访问IP可能经过多层代理,必要时应当结合traceroute命令进行路径追踪。